Captain, Mate, or Pilot of Water Vessels Job Description

People with the job title Captain, Mate, or Pilot of Water Vessels typically fall into one of the following PayScale standard occupations.

Command ships to steer them into and out of harbors, estuaries, straits, and sounds, and on rivers, lakes, and bays. Must be licensed by U.S. Coast Guard with limitations indicating class and tonnage of vessels for which license is valid and route and waters that may be piloted.
